Norway’s traditional silver jewelry is called Sølje, a word that means "sunny" and "shiny." This jewelry is made of silver wire hand and covered with dangling, shining silver discs. The discs act as mirrors, reflecting evil
away from the wearer. Søljejewelry is often worn by new brides, for good luck and to deflect bad luck and ill intentions.

Lindsborg, Kansas, also known as “Little Sweden, USA,” was settled by Swedish immigrants in the 1860s. Lindsborg and its beautiful downtown – lined with small retail shops, restaurants, coffee shops, and galleries – are enjoyed by visitors from throughout the world. Nestled in the Smoky Valley, Lindsborg is world-renowned for its Swedish heritage and love of the arts. Locals and visitors love celebrating Swedish traditions year-round, including St. Lucia, Midsummer (Midsommar), King Knut’s Day, and even Våffeldagen!
